Step 1: Moisture Detection
Our technicians use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and water sources in your home. This includes th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ters to identify areas of high humidity and water damage.
Step 2: Containment
We contain the affected area to prevent further damage and ensure our equipment is effective. This may involve setting up tarps or barriers to block off the area and prevent moisture from spreading.
Step 3: Drying
We use advanced drying protocols to reduce damage and speed up the process. This includes setting up specialized equipment to remove excess moisture, monitoring the area closely, and making any necessary repairs.
Step 4: Monitoring
We monitor the affected area closely to ensure the moisture is completely removed and your home is safe from further damage. This includes regular checks on the equipment and the area to ensure everything is working properly.

Warning Signs You Need Dehumidification Services
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ent serious health risks. Our team has seen too many homeowners ignore these warning signs, only to end up with costly damage and a hazardous living environment.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, musty odors are a sign that your home has high humidity levels. If you notice a persistent smell that won’t go away, it’s likely due to moisture buildup.
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ls
Water stains on ceilings and walls are a sign of a more serious issue. If you notice discoloration or warping on your walls or ceiling, it’s likely due to moisture damage.
Mold Growth in Hidden Areas
Mold growth in hidden areas like attics, crawlspaces, and behind walls is a serious health risk. If you notice black mold growing in these areas, it’s essential to address the issue immediately.
Increased Humidity Levels
Increased humidity levels can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and a range of health issues. If you notice your home feels damp or humid, it’s essential to address the issue.
Unexplained Dampness or Wetness
Unexplained dampness or wetness in your home can be a sign of a more serious issue. If you notice water droplets on walls, floors, or ceilings, it’s essential to address the issue immediately.
Condensation on Windows and Doors
Condensation on windows and doors is a sign of high humidity levels. If you notice water droplets on your windows and doors, it’s essential to address the issue.

Dehumidification Services Cost in Sedalia, CO
The cost of dehumidification services varies based on the sever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sedalia, CO. Our team will provide a customized estimate based on your specific situation. Here’s a general breakdown of what you can expect: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Moisture detection and assessment | $200 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the issue |
| Drying and dehumidification |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, the severity of the issue, and the type of equipment required |
| Mold rem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, the severity of the issue, and the type of equipment required |
| Containment and setup | $100 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the issue |
| Monitoring and follow-up | $100 – $500 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the issue |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and a thorough evaluation of your specific situation. Our team will provide a customized estimate and answer any questions you may have.
